Yemen, IMF talk on transport sector development
[26/October/2009]


SANA'A, Oct.26 (Saba) - Minister of Transport Khalid al-Wazir discussed here on Monday with the International Monetary Fund (IMF)'s delegation future plans for developing transport sector in Yemen.

The IMF's delegation was briefed by al-Wazir on the underway works to prepare Yemen ports strategy and strategies of air and land transport as well as the partnership with the private sector in most of transport activities.

Al-Wazir reviewed the measures taken by Ministry of Transport to reform all transport sectors and establishment of the General Authority for Land Transport Affairs as well as reconstructing Yemeni ports and land transport enterprises.

In the meeting, the two sides dealt with the procedures related to goods and passengers transportation and the taken actions to improve it.
